AlO*_*l19 3 web-crawler hyperlink symfony
我正在使用Symfony2 DOMCrawler.我在页面上有一个链接.我想通过链接并在那里抓取一些内容.我该怎么做?把代码看成是这样的
<a href="www.example.com">Go there</a>
Run Code Online (Sandbox Code Playgroud)
我知道 $crawler->selectLink('Go there')->link();
小智 11
也许你正在寻找类似的东西:
$link = $crawler->filter('a[id="fabulous_id"]')->attr('href');
$crawler = $client->request('GET',$link);
Run Code Online (Sandbox Code Playgroud)
看看DomCrawler Doc的信息
您正在寻找click()方法。
$link = $crawler->selectLink('Go there')->link();
$crawler = $client->click($link);
Run Code Online (Sandbox Code Playgroud)
您应该更仔细地阅读本文档章节
| 归档时间: |
|
| 查看次数: |
7832 次 |
| 最近记录: |